A crosswind calculator built by a pilot, for pilots. Rotary knob controls inspired by real cockpit instruments. No typing, no fuss — just spin and fly.
Four tactile knobs for runway, wind direction, speed, and gusts. Touch to jump, drag to fine-tune. Designed for one-handed cockpit use.
See your crosswind and headwind components update in real time as you adjust any parameter. Color-coded severity at a glance.
Separate gust speed input with Vref adjustment advisories. Know exactly how much extra speed to carry for gusty conditions.
Automatic recommendations for flap reduction when crosswinds exceed 10 knots. Directional indicators show which side the wind hits.
Prefer typing over turning? Switch to keypad mode for direct numeric entry of runway, wind direction, speed, and gusts — with smart auto-advance between fields.
Use the Dials tab for cockpit-style rotary knob controls — touch to jump, drag to fine-tune. Or switch to Keypad for direct numeric entry with smart auto-advance between fields.
Spin the amber RWY knob to your active runway heading, or type it directly in keypad mode. Snaps to standard runway numbers 01–36.
Use the blue WIND and SPEED controls to match the reported winds from ATIS, AWOS, or your METAR.
Dial up or type the GUST value. The app automatically calculates the additional Vref speed you should carry.
The top display shows your crosswind component, headwind, wind side, and any pilot advisories — all in real time.
